Advertisement

Worker Killed in 30-Foot Fall From Jail Facility Roof

A man working on the roof of a Los Angeles County jail facility in Castaic accidentally fell 30 feet to his death Friday, according to the Sheriff’s Department.

John Roger Baker, 39, of Montclair was pronounced dead at Henry Mayo Newhall Hospital in Valencia, a hospital spokeswoman said.

Baker, an employee of a Rosemead contractor, lost his balance about 11 a.m. and fell from the roof of the maximum-security facility at Peter J. Pitchess Honor Rancho, Deputy Sam Jones said.

Advertisement
Advertisement
Advertisement